2022-11-04Cleanup: Mesh: Remove redundant edge render flagHans Goudey
Currently there are both "EDGERENDER" and "EDGEDRAW" flags, which are almost always used together. Both are runtime data and not exposed to RNA, used to skip drawing some edges after the subdivision surface modifier. The render flag is a relic of the Blender internal renderer. This commit removes the render flag and replaces its uses with the draw flag.
2022-11-04Realtime Compositor: Implement static cache managerOmar Emara
This patch introduces the concept of a Cached Resource that can be cached across compositor evaluations as well as used by multiple operations in the same evaluation. Additionally, this patch implements a new structure for the realtime compositor, the Static Cache Manager, that manages all the cached resources and deletes them when they are no longer needed. This improves responsiveness while adjusting compositor node trees and also conserves memory usage. Differential Revision: https://developer.blender.org/D16357 Reviewed By: Clement Foucault

2022-11-04Fix T102218: Baked f-curves display incorrectly when normalizedColin Basnett
This fixes T102218, where baked f-curves would display incorrectly when normalized. This bug was a result of the code making no effort to determine the y-range of baked f-curves, so it fell back to a default that looked horrible. I've added specific handling for finding the y-range of each f-curve (I extracted this functionality out to a new function, `fcurve_scene_coord_range_get`, for organization purposes). In addition, a minor optimization was made to eliminate redundant range-checks when in preview range mode. {F13838304} Reviewed By: sybren Maniphest Tasks: T102218 Differential Revision: https://developer.blender.org/D16363

2022-11-04Fix T101686: WPaint + Pose select fails with GPU depth-picking disabledCampbell Barton
Regression in [0], however the primary purpose of that code was to cycle away from the active object (behavior which was intentionally removed, see: T96752). This broke weight-paint + pose-selection (Ctrl-LMB) when the GPU depth picking preference was disabled. Causing selection to pick the mesh object instead of the pose bones. This de-selected the armature, making the pose bones unselectable instead of selecting the pose bone as intended. Adding the old code back (restricting it to weight-paint mode) fixes the bug but reintroduces fairly involved logic unnecessarily. Instead, prioritize bone selecting when in weight-paint & pose mode (previously this was only done in pose-mode). [0]: b1908f2e0b23988627772f6a6d968d8351dca6d7

2022-11-03Mesh: Parallelize remesh reprojectionsErik Abrahamsson
In high poly meshes the reprojections after remesh can become slow. This parallelizes reprojection of face sets, paint mask and vertex paint. It also adds flags to disable dependency graph updates on setting remesh options to remove UI lag. Profiling of remeshing a 3.4M poly mesh (in sculpt mode): Before: 19.6s After: 8.7s Differential Revision: https://developer.blender.org/D15638

2022-11-02Fix memory leak with Freestyle renders after recent changesBrecht Van Lommel
Render stored a shallow copy of the scene view layers and views for thread safety, without proper functions to free it. But with the CoW depsgraph this scene is already a copy of the original and an additional copy is not needed. Refactor to use the scene view layers and some other settings directly instead of making a copy.

2022-11-02Realtime Compositor: Make vectors four dimensionalOmar Emara
Currently, the realtime compositor treat vector types as 3D vectors, which is true for most operations. However, some operations deal with vector types as 4D vectors that encode two 2D vectors or one 3D vector with the last component ignored. So this patch expands vector types to include a fourth component that is only sometimes used. Since we already stored vectors in RGBA textures, the necessary changes are straightforward and are mostly concerned with adjusting the Result class.
